Academic Career

since 2020   Professor at the Friedrich Schiller University Jena

2019           Appointment as university professor at grade W 2 for geographic remote sensing at the Julius-Maximilians-Universität Würzburg (call not accepted)

2016–2018  Academic Council at the Chair of Remote Sensing at the Friedrich Schiller University Jena

2013–2020  Private lecturer at the Friedrich Schiller University Jena

2013           Venia Legendi in Geography

2013           Habilitation as Dr. rer. nat. habil. at the Friedrich Schiller University Jena

                  Title of thesis: Radar remote sensing over forests
 

2004           Doctorate (Dr. rer. nat.) at the Friedrich Schiller University Jena (summa cum laude)

                  Title of thesis: Extraction of hydrologically relevant parameters from high-resolution polarimetric L-band and interferometric X-band SAR data
 

2000           Diploma in Geography; specialisation in Hydrological Modelling and Geoinformatics

 

Research Interests

  • Integrative Earth Observation: problem-solving-oriented consolidation of different observation data sources
  • Collection and provision of observation data required at DLR (and externally) for R&D and development of market-oriented products
  • Development and implementation of technologies for quality assurance of data during acquisition
  • Further development of acceptance enhancing strategies for new technology to increase the transfer potential
  • Investigation of persuasive technology as a way of improving human-machine interaction
